Jobbeschreibung

Job Description

The Coordinator plays a key role in supporting sales and account management activities by maintaining accurate customer and program records, resolving inquiries, and driving profitable growth within an assigned territory or market segment. This hybrid position combines inside sales support, customer service, and administrative responsibilities, with a strong focus on data accuracy, proactive outreach, and collaboration with field leadership and sales teams.

Responsibilities
  • Maintain accurate and up-to-date account contact information, venue details, and program records in the customer management system, ensuring consistency and data integrity.
  • Respond promptly and professionally to customer inquiries related to SKU rationalizations, pricing changes, asset transfers, and ownership changes, ensuring clear communication and successful resolution.
  • Handle account requests including account setup and maintenance, equipment service coordination, accounting disputes, product tracking, and delivery claims, using efficient processes to drive timely outcomes.
  • Collect information from internal and external customers to identify root causes of issues and implement creative solutions that protect customer relationships and support timely, accurate delivery of products and services.
  • Participate in business planning with field leadership and customer account managers to set business goals, identify customer support needs, and uncover opportunities to achieve sales targets.
  • Conduct proactive sales and support outreach calls by customer tier, focusing on driving results and strengthening relationships within the assigned portfolio.
  • Develop and manage a personal sales strategy to identify opportunities within the existing customer base, aiming for profitable and successful sales outcomes.
  • Establish, develop, and maintain strong business relationships with current customers in the assigned territory or market segment to generate new product sales and expand business.
  • Measure and report weekly sales performance and regional activities to ensure key performance indicators (KPIs) and sales goals are met, and adjust tactics as needed to drive results.
  • Prepare and submit activity and results reports, including monthly and annual portfolio performance analyses, to support tracking, benchmarking, and goal attainment.
  • Manage designated beverage business leads by qualifying and converting them into new business activations or disqualifying opportunities that are not aligned with business objectives.
  • Support monthly and annual sales quotas by managing qualified CRM opportunities through to closure, ensuring accurate documentation and follow-up.
  • Actively participate in division sales team calls to share updates, collaborate on strategies, and align with broader regional and organizational goals.
  • Make in-person annual regional visits or periodic business travel as needed to foster collaboration, strengthen customer relationships, and support sales initiatives.
  • Serve as a liaison between field teams, office staff, and support departments regarding policy changes, inventory updates, and unscheduled system or support interruptions, ensuring clear and timely communication.
  • Use Microsoft Office tools, including Outlook and Excel, to perform data entry, track activities, analyze performance, and prepare reports that support sales and account management efforts.

Work Environment

This is a hybrid role with on-site work typically scheduled Tuesday through Thursday from 7:30 a.m. to 3:30 p.m. The position is based in a downtown location where public transit, such as bus service, is often preferred due to the cost of parking. The work environment centers around office-based activities, including frequent use of a customer management system, Microsoft Outlook, Excel, and other Microsoft Office applications for communication, data entry, and reporting. You collaborate regularly with field leadership, sales teams, and support departments through calls, virtual meetings, and occasional in-person regional visits or business travel. The team culture is described as fun and engaging, and you work for a well-established organization in the food industry, offering a professional yet supportive environment focused on achieving sales goals and delivering excellent customer service.
